ST. PHILOMENA’S

PRIZE-GIVING CEREMONY

The annual break-up ceremony of St. Philomena’s College took place last evening in the presence of large gathering of parents and friends of the pupils. The principal prizes awarded were:— Dux of College.—Valerie Walsh. Best All-round Girl.—Margaret Cliff. Senior Christian Doctrine. —Valerie Walsh. , , „ . English Literature.—Helen Ford. Senior Latin and French.—Joyce Mulrooney.

Form Va.—Joyce Mulrooney and Pamela McCloy (equal), Margaret Cliff 3. Form Vb.—Christian Doctrine: Gaynor Garrett. Class prizes: Gaynor Garrett 1, Mary Wilkinson 2. Angela O’Neill 3. Form IV Academic.—Christian doctrine: Alice Hardiman. Class prizes: Alice Faid 1, Alice Hardiman 2. Pauline Heenan 3. Form IV Commercial—Kathleen Cox 1, Josephine Fennessy 2, Marie Ryan 3. Form 111 Academic.—Christian doctrine: Glenys Cusack. Class prizes: Glenys Cusack 1, Janette Walsh 2, Bridie Wilkinson 3. Form 111 Commercial.—Dorothy Chandler 1, Shirley Rainbow 2, Patricia Bleach 3. Dux of Primary School. —Margaret Thompson.
